The salary statistics of office clerks, general in the industry sector of management of companies and enterprises are shown in Table 1. In Table 2 we compare office clerk, general salaries in different industries within the management of companies and enterprises sector.
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$22,610 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$28,220 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$36,060 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$46,410 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$58,380 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for office clerks, general in the industry sector of management of companies and enterprises.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) office clerks, general is $58,380.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$36,060.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ent paid office clerks, general is $22,610.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of office clerks, general in the industry sector of management of companies and enterprises from 2012 to 2018.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 6-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2018 | $36,060 | 3.44% | 16.42% |
| 2017 | $34,820 | 3.27% | - |
| 2016 | $33,680 | 3.68% | - |
| 2015 | $32,440 | 2.81% | - |
| 2014 | $31,530 | 3.01% | - |
| 2013 | $30,580 | 1.44% | - |
| 2012 | $30,140 | - | - |
Data source: The national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) in 2018 and published in April 2019 [1].
